    Budding artists capturing multiple objects tend to begin with the largest or most attractive one first, finish it, and move on to the next. By studying multiple object composition, line and air perspective, as well as color mixing, students learn to depict multiple three-dimensional objects and build a solid foundation for future artistic study. Our academic method of teaching will open the eyes and minds of aspiring artists to see the myriad of colors and tones in everyday objects. With these foundational skills, students will learn techniques to express their creativity. Classes alternate between Drawing and Painting on a weekly basis. All skill levels welcome. Students will learn to draw and paint multiple objects as a group taking into account proportions, depth, structures, along with light and shadows. Using acrylic or oil, students will flex these core principles of composition to attain the freedom to draw and paint three-dimensional still-life, landscapes and fictional paintings.     This year, in "Art In Nature", we will study 8 artists who are famous for their depictions of nature. Our fine art projects will include drawing in graphite and colored pencil; painting in acrylic and watercolor; sculpting in foam clay; blending with oil pastels; scratch board; as well as mixed and multi-media work. September:  Drawing, Pen & Ink, and Watercolor with Audubon October: Watercolor Pencil & Composition with Goldworthy November: Oil Pastel and Reflection with Monet January: Black and White Scratch Board animal art with Rosseau February: Landscape Watercolor painting with Bierstadt and Cole March: Oil Pastel and Color Theory with Thiebaud  April: Drawing & Acrylic Painting with Hokusai May: Mixed Media Landscape and Underwater with Wyland
